【php无限级分类学习参考之对ecshop无限级分类的解析带详细注释_PHP教程】教程文章相关的互联网学习教程文章

单行注释应该放在行尾还是代码上方呢?

如果有必要添加单行注释,大家开发一般把 单行注释 放在代码行尾,还是独占一行放在代码的上方呢?还是具体情况,具体分析?是个人习惯,还是有着你的理由。希望大家讨论,我好学习学习。 行尾 var var1 = 5; // 声明并初始化变量,值为5 上方 // 声明并初始化变量,值为5 var var1 = 5;

javascript-单行注释应该放在行尾还是代码上方呢?

如果有必要添加单行注释,大家开发一般把 单行注释 放在代码行尾,还是独占一行放在代码的上方呢?还是具体情况,具体分析?是个人习惯,还是有着你的理由。希望大家讨论,我好学习学习。 行尾 var var1 = 5; // 声明并初始化变量,值为5 上方 // 声明并初始化变量,值为5 var var1 = 5; 回复内容:如果有必要添加单行注释,大家开发一般把 单行注释 放在代码行尾,还是独占一行放在代码的上方呢?还是具体情况,具体分析?是个人习...

php-学生求大神给段注释下面上传图片代码不知道怎么实现的

注释php function getname($exname){ $dir = "upimages/"; $i=1; if(!is_dir($dir)){ mkdir($dir,0777); }while(true){ if(!is_file($dir.$i.".".$exname)){ $name=$i.".".$exname; break; } $i++; }return $dir.$name;}$exname=strtolower(substr($_FILES[upfile][name],(strrpos($_FILES[upfile][name],.)+1)));$uploadfile = getname($exname);...

php—PCRE正则表达式注释及递归模式

注释字符序列(?#标记开始一个注释直到遇到一个右括号。不允许嵌套括号。 注释中的字符不会作为模式的一部分参与匹配。如果设置了 PCRE_EXTENDED 选项, 一个字符类外部的未转义的 # 字符就代表本行剩余部分为注释。递归模式考虑匹配圆括号内字符串的问题,允许无限嵌套括号。如果不使用递归, 最好的方式是使用一个模式匹配固定深度的嵌套。它不能处理任意深度的嵌套。 perl 5.6 提供了一个实验性的功能允许正则表达式递归。 特殊项...

为什么在HTML代码中写PHP会被自动注释???【图】

回复内容:这个是因为你的HTML代码没有经过php引擎执行就直接输出到网页。而浏览器是有容错机制的,会对这种进行加注释操作,所以网页的结构会得到一定的修正。 你要做的呢,就是部署个PHP执行环境,比如:lamp之类的。 看到你上边的选项卡,可能你是用了模板引擎,你可以查看相关的配置是否支持原生的PHP标签。你描述得很不清楚,楼上的其他回答也是有可能的。http://www.cnblogs.com/deityd...你的模板引擎配置, 没有启用php_tag支...

php去除注释和空格的函数

虽然php5中已有php_strip_whitespace方法可以返回删除注释和空格后的PHP源码的功能,为了学习,这里为大家提供一个自己的方法,也可以去除代码中的空白和注释,代码如下:PHP5内置函数://返回删除注释和空格后的PHP源码 php_strip_whitespace()示例:自定函数:  /*** 去除代码中的空白和注释* @param string $content 代码内容* @return string*/ function strip_whitespace($content) {$stripStr = ;//分析php源码$tokens ...

如何使用ATOM一键完成代码块注释【图】

形如 /*** @description Login Page* @param Request $request* @throws Exception* @author xxxx*/ 有什么插件可以做到这个功能吗?回复内容:形如 /*** @description Login Page* @param Request $request* @throws Exception* @author xxxx*/ 有什么插件可以做到这个功能吗?这个package可以实现这个功能

大家都是怎么做函数注释的

一个是美观,一个是一目了然回复内容:一个是美观,一个是一目了然/*** 获取分类商品列表* @param $shop_id 店铺id* @param $cate_id 分类id* @param $page 页码* @param $per_page 页数* @return mixed*/ 这是使用phpstorm自动生成的首先注释是让人一目了然,但是跟美观没关系。。还有注释一般为两种,一种是代码行级别的,一种是方法级别的,方法级别一般要求用文档注释。建议看下,PHP PSR代码标准编程规范https://github.co...

phpstorm新建文件头部注释如何增加一个最后修改时间?【图】

phpstorm 新建文件头部注释 如何增加一个最后修改时间?类似这样的

laravel-Yii2或者其他PHP框架的开发中,如何非侵入式的为框架写注释?

对于Yii2框架中很多组件或者属性都是通过配置文件动态加载的,这样导致很多三方的Components无法使用IDE的自动补全和类型检查。比如\Yii::$app->user->getIdentity()返回的应该是我在配置文件中定义的User模型。但是IDE没有途径去识别这个配置,导致很多方法里面如果像public function verify(User $user)限制传参类型IDE会报错。Laraverl框架有ide-helper这样的工具帮助IDE识别框架的方法,不知道Yii2有没有什么办法解决这个问题?...

ThinkPHP3.2中获取所有函数方法名,以及注释,完整可运行

ThinkPHP 3.2 中获取所有函数方法名,以及注释,完整可运行:getController($module);foreach ($all_controller as $controller) {$controller_name = $controller;$all_action = $this->getAction($module, $controller_name);foreach ($all_action as $action) {$data[$i] = array(name =>$module./. $controller . / . $action,status => 1,desc=>$this->get_cc_desc($module,$controller,$action));$i++;}}}echo ;print_r($dat...

PHP代码加密--php_strip_whitespace函数,去掉源代码所有注释和空格并显示在一行

// 打开文件所有目录 $dir = "./tp/Home/Lib/Action/" ;if ( $handle = opendir ( $dir )) {while ( false !== ( $file = readdir ( $handle ))) {if ( $file != "." && $file != ".." ) {echo $file . '' ;// 去掉文件中的所有注释和空格 $newFile = php_strip_whitespace($dir . $file); file_put_contents('./tp/Home/Lib/NewAction/' . basename($file), $newFile);}}closedir ( $handle );...

PHP--添加注释

PHP支持3种风格的注释1.C++风格(//)的注释这种注释不能出现?>标记,如果开启short_open和asp_tag设置,>和%>同样不能出现在注释中phpecho 'Hello,PHP!'; //我是注释,不被执行 ?>2.C语言风格,不允许嵌套注释php/* *我是注释,不被执行*/echo ‘Hello,PHP!’; ?>3.Shell风格,同C++的禁令phpecho 'Hello,PHP!'; #我是注释,不被执行?>以上就介绍了PHP -- 添加注释,包括了方面的内容,希望对PHP教程有兴趣...

在EclipsePHP里修改代码注释【图】

在没有改之前是这样的在菜单里选着“窗口”---“首选项”---找到“PHPeclipse Web Development”再找到“php”找到“Code Templates”就会显示这个界面选择一个点击Edit 出现一个对话框就可以进行修改里面的内容了修改完后,重新再工程里建立个文件就会自动变成修改后的版权声明:本文为博主原创文章,未经博主允许不得转载。以上就介绍了在EclipsePHP里修改代码注释,包括了方面的内容,希望对PHP教程有兴趣的朋友有所帮助。

php函数注释

PHPDoc风格的注释/** * @name 名字 * @abstract 申明变量/类/方法 * @access 指明这个变量、类、函数/方法的存取权限 * @author 函数作者的名字和邮箱地址 * @category 组织packages * @copyright 指明版权信息 * @const 指明常量 * @deprecate 指明不推荐或者是废弃的信息MyEclipse编码设置 * @example 示例 * @exclude 指明当前的注释将不进行分析,不出现在文挡中 * @final 指明这是一个最终的类、方法、属性,禁止派生、修改。...

注释 - 相关标签